What Is a YouTube Community Post?
YouTube Community posts are short-form updates that eligible YouTube channels can publish to engage with their subscribers outside of regular video content. They can contain text, images, polls, GIFs, or links. Image-based community posts are the ones our tool supports — you can download any image (or multiple images from carousel posts) in original resolution with a single click.
Why Downloading YouTube Community Images Can Be Tricky
Unlike regular YouTube thumbnails or video frames, community post images don't have an obvious right-click save option on the web interface that preserves the original quality. YouTube often serves compressed preview versions of images in the feed. Our tool bypasses this by fetching the raw image data directly from YouTube's content delivery network (CDN), ensuring you always get the highest available resolution — not a compressed web preview.

What Resolutions Are Available?
YouTube's CDN stores multiple versions of each community post image at different resolutions to serve different screen sizes efficiently. Our downloader extracts every resolution variant available — from smaller versions to the full original. You'll typically find resolutions like 720px, 1280px, and the original upload resolution. We always recommend downloading the Original Quality version to get the best image fidelity.
Is It Legal to Download YouTube Community Post Images?
Downloading YouTube community post images for personal, offline, or archival use is generally accepted practice, similar to saving any publicly visible image from the internet. However, redistributing, selling, or reposting images without the creator's permission may violate YouTube's Terms of Service and copyright law. Always respect the original creator's intellectual property and give credit where it's due. Our tool is designed for legitimate personal and research use only.
